Last Catalan part of Mediterranean Corridor in sight

The final stretch of the Mediterranean Corridor in Catalan territory is to be finished. The Adif board has put aside 64 million euros for the 11-kilometre stretch between Castellbisbal and Martorell. The work will be carried out by the Unió Temporal d’Empreses (UTE), which is made up of the Tecsa and Dragados firms, and will take 18 months. Some of the funding for the work will come from the Connecting Europe Facility (CEF). The stretch will link those already done, linking the south of Catalonia with the French border.
